GSM (gear shift module) repair.
I decided to play with GSM because my car had 3 of them (one had non-working start button)
how to take it apart:
1.remove gear shift knob (use drimel, I don't know how to remove it. I couldn't take apart GSM completely, because I couldn't remove knob)
2.remove screws, done!
GSM is electronic plate with a few small switches for all buttons (including start button) and other components.
If your start button is dead (check resistance pushed/released), you need to buy a switch (about $1) and replace it (solder it)
